Parliamentary Service |
| Appointed by the Governor of Victoria on 30.4.1996 under section 15 of the Constitution to represent that State in the Senate, vice the Hon G.J. Evans, QC (resigned) (term expires 30.6.1999). Elected 1998 (term begins 1.7.1999) and 2004 (for term beginning 1.7.05). |
|
| |
Ministerial and Shadow Ministerial Appointments |
| Shadow Minister for Financial Services and Regulation 20.10.1998 - 25.11.01; Shadow Minister for Finance, Small Business and Financial Services from 25.11.01 - 2.7.03; Shadow Minister for Trade; Corporate Governance, Small Business and Financial Services from 2.7.03, and from 8.12.03 - 26.10.04. Shadow Minister for Communications and Information Technology from 26.10.04 to 3.12.07. Minister for Broadband, Communications and the Digital Economy from 3.12.07. |

Parliamentary Party Positions |
| Deputy Opposition Whip in the Senate 20.3.1996 - 20.10.1998. Deputy Leader of the Opposition in the Senate from 26.11.01. Deputy Leader of the Government in the Senate from 3.12.07. |
